Looking for Divorce Lawyers in Slaton?

Divorce lawyers specialize in the legal dissolution of a marriage. They guide clients through the complexities of dividing assets and debts, determining spousal support (alimony), and resolving disputes through negotiation, mediation, or litigation when necessary. These attorneys advocate for their clients’ financial interests to achieve a fair and equitable settlement or court order.

Can my ex have our judgment modified to prevent me from having guest?

Answered by attorney Brent R. Chipman
Divorce lawyer at Law Office of Brent R. Chipman
If the decree of divorce does not contain any restrictions involving overnight parent time, and if you have been residing with your boyfriend for 11 months (and presumably having the children with you on an overnight basis), it would be unusual for the court include such a restriction now, unless there are other concerns about your boyfriend such as abuse of the children.

What is the percentage of income that can be designated for alimony after a divorce? How?

default-avatar
Answered by attorney John F. Brennan (Unclaimed Profile)
Divorce lawyer at Musilli Brennan Associates, PLLC
Alimony, or spousal support as we call it in Michigan, is generally determined on a formula basis. The formula can be ignored depending on mitigating circumstances. Regarding pensions, including military pensions, if they were earned or recruited during the course of the marriage they are normally seen as property. It sounds as if you do not have a particularly good handle on your rights and potential obligations and therefore I highly recommend that you engage an attorney, provide all the details, and gain a reasoned and knowing opinion.
